What is Secondary Glazing?


Secondary glazing refers to the process of including a 2nd layer of glass to existing windows. This additional layer serves as a barrier, improving the thermal performance and noise insulation of windows without the requirement for complete replacement. Secondary glazing can be custom-designed to match the aesthetic appeals or functional requirements of various buildings, keeping the character of historic residential or commercial properties while supplying modern effectiveness.

Benefits of Secondary Glazing

Advantage

Description

Energy Efficiency

Secondary glazing develops an insulating layer that decreases heat loss in winter season and minimizes heat gain in summer.

Noise Reduction

The added layer of glass considerably dampens external noise, making it ideal for city environments and busy places.

Conservation of Heritage

It makes it possible for historic buildings to keep their architectural features while improving energy performance.

Affordable

Compared to window replacements, secondary glazing is generally a more affordable alternative that still provides considerable benefits.

Custom Design Options

Available in numerous styles, colors, and thicknesses to match the original windows or modern design aspirations.

Increased Comfort

Improved insulation develops a more comfy living or workplace with fewer drafts and temperature variations.

Modern Design Considerations

In modern architecture, aesthetic appeals are as vital as performance. Secondary glazing provides different design options that contribute to a building's total appeal:

  1. Frameless Solutions: These enable extensive views while offering exceptional insulation without hindering a home's original look.
  2. Slimline Frames: Minimalist frames are created to blend effortlessly with existing windows while maintaining structural stability.
  3. Tinted Glass: Using tinted or reflective glass options can add an artistic aspect to a structure's outside while improving energy efficiency.
  4. Custom Shapes and Sizes: Secondary glazing can be made to fit non-standard window sizes and shapes, ensuring design harmony in historical restorations and modern builds.

FAQ About Secondary Glazing


1. How does secondary glazing vary from double glazing?

Secondary glazing involves adding an additional layer of glass to an existing window, while double glazing consists of 2 panes of glass sealed with a gap in between them. Both solutions enhance thermal efficiency, however secondary glazing is usually more cost-effective and preserves the existing window.

2. Will secondary glazing block natural light?

While it might a little minimize light levels, secondary glazing systems are created to reduce blockage. Premium materials and design can make sure that the atmosphere within a space stays bright and inviting.

3. Can I set up secondary glazing myself?

While DIY installation is possible for skilled people, professional installation is suggested to make sure optimal efficiency and adherence to developing policies. A competent installer can help customize the service to your particular needs.

4. Is secondary glazing ideal for all window types?

Yes, secondary glazing can be tailored to fit a range of window types, consisting of sash, sliding, and even arched windows. Custom styles can accommodate any distinct architectural features.

5. How does secondary glazing add to energy savings?
